Okay, listen up, because this is important. The material of your wardrobe is key to its durability and lifespan. You don't want something that's going to warp or fall apart after a few years, right?
Particleboard/Chipboard: This is often the most affordable option, so it's popular for cheap furniture Singapore. It's made from wood chips glued together. Now, particleboard isn't inherently bad, but it's not the most moisture-resistant, and it can sag under heavy weight. If you're going for particleboard, make sure it's high-density and has a good quality laminate finish to protect it.
MDF (Medium-Density Fiberboard): MDF is a step up from particleboard. It's smoother, denser, and more resistant to warping. It's also a good surface for painting or applying veneers. You'll often find MDF used for wardrobe doors and drawers. It offers a balance between affordability and durability.
Plywood: Plywood is made from layers of wood veneer glued together, making it stronger and more stable than particleboard or MDF. It's a good choice for wardrobe carcasses and shelves, especially if you need something that can handle a bit more weight. Look for plywood with a good core (the inner layers) for the best strength.
Solid Wood: Ah, solid wood. The gold standard! It's the most durable and beautiful option, but also the most expensive. Solid wood wardrobes can last for generations if properly cared for. Common woods include oak, maple, and teak. If you're investing in solid wood, make sure it's properly seasoned to prevent warping or cracking in our humid Singapore climate.

Material is important, but the way the wardrobe is put together is just as crucial. Even the best materials can be ruined by shoddy construction.
Joints: Look closely at the joints where the different pieces of the wardrobe are connected. Dovetail joints are the strongest and most durable, especially for drawers. Mortise and tenon joints are also excellent for connecting legs and frames. Screwed and glued joints are acceptable, but make sure the screws are properly tightened and the glue is strong. Avoid wardrobes that are only held together with staples or nails.
Hinges: Hinges are the unsung heroes of your wardrobe. They're what allow the doors to open and close smoothly. Look for high-quality hinges made from durable metal like steel or brass. Soft-close hinges are a nice touch, preventing slamming and extending the life of the wardrobe. Test the hinges by opening and closing the doors a few times to make sure they move smoothly and don't squeak.
Drawer Slides: Just like hinges, drawer slides need to be smooth and sturdy. Full-extension drawer slides allow you to access the entire drawer, which is super convenient. Ball-bearing slides are generally the smoothest and most durable. Again, test the drawers by opening and closing them a few times to make sure they glide easily and don't wobble.
Back Panel: Don't overlook the back panel of the wardrobe! A flimsy back panel can cause the entire wardrobe to wobble and lose its shape. Look for a solid back panel made from plywood or MDF, not just a thin piece of cardboard. The back panel should be securely attached to the frame with screws or nails.
Okay, so solid wood is amazing, but let's be real, not everyone has that kind of budget, right? The good news is, you can find affordable wardrobes that are still well-made and durable. Here's how:
Mix and Match: Consider a wardrobe with a solid wood frame and MDF doors. This gives you the strength of solid wood where it matters most, while keeping the cost down with MDF.
